At the heart of The Amphisbaena III is Kojou Akatsuki, the Fourth Primogenitor, who is still grappling with the heavy burden of his newfound powers and responsibilities. As he faces various enemies who seek to exploit or eliminate him, Kojou's character is put to the test in ways that challenge his resolve. The narrative explores his internal struggles alongside his determination to protect those he cares for, showcasing his growth and development as a protagonist.
Meanwhile, his companions, including the adept and powerful Yukina Himeragi, play critical roles in this episode. Yukina, as a Sword Shaman, is not only a martial powerhouse but also serves as a moral compass for Kojou.
